This is one of those songs that have many variations. One variation was sung with North and one by the South in the Civil War. Here is one I have heard with only 5 verses. You can probably make up an equal number and be a safe ground in the folk tradition.
CUMBERLAND GAP
1--Me and my wife and my wife's pap.
We all live down in the Cumberland Gap.
CHORUS
Cumberland Gap, Cumberland Gap.
We all live in the Cumberland Gap.
2--Cumberland Gap is a noted place
Three kinds of water to wash your face.
3--The first white man in the Cumberland Gap
Was Doctor Walker, an English Chap. Ch
4--Daniel Boone on Pinnacle Rock,
Killed many Injuns with his old flintlock. Ch
5--Lay down, boys, and take a little nap.
Fo'teen miles to the Cumberland Gap. Ch
